Re: Arts spending costs district in infrastructure (Letters, OakBayNews.com)

A recent letter in the Oak Bay News links deteriorating infrastructure to spending on Public Art.

This a rather sinister opinion. Is it really a question of either or? I do not thinks so. We too have noticed more bumps in the road which do need attention in maintenance, but to link spending a few dollars on Public Art with less infrastructure maintenance is rather absurd.

Not only is the spending on Public Art rather minimal, our residents (and others) are also invited to donate funds to the district of Oak Bay for the purchase of Public Art to offset tax dollars being spend. The Public Art initiative should be celebrated as it certainly contribute to the quality of live of all residents and visitors. I suggest Mr. Filan makes a donation to the district of Oak Bay and earmarks it ‘infrastructure’. Ours is earmarked Public Art.
